Mastering Social Skills for Better Parenting

Nurturing Strong Bonds: Developing Essential Social Skills for Effective Parenting



Effective parenting extends beyond providing for your child's basic needs; it encompasses cultivating a strong, loving relationship built on mutual understanding and respect. As a relationship and social skills expert, I've observed that a parent's ability to interact and communicate effectively significantly impacts a child's development and well-being. This article explores practical strategies to enhance your social skills and, in turn, your parenting effectiveness.



Active Listening: The Foundation of Connection


Truly hearing your child is paramount. Active listening involves giving your child your undivided attention, maintaining eye contact, and responding thoughtfully to what they share. This demonstrates that their thoughts and feelings matter, fostering trust and open communication. Avoid interrupting or dismissing their concerns, even if they seem trivial. Show genuine interest in their world.



Empathy: Stepping into Your Child's Shoes


Cultivating empathy is crucial. Try to see situations from your child's perspective, acknowledging and validating their feelings, even if you don't agree with their actions. This doesn't mean condoning negative behaviors, but rather understanding the underlying emotions driving them. Saying things like, "I understand you're feeling frustrated," can create a safe space for expression.



Effective Communication: Building Bridges of Understanding


Clear and open communication is the bedrock of any healthy relationship. Use age-appropriate language and pay close attention to your tone. Create a welcoming environment where your child feels comfortable sharing their thoughts, worries, and even disagreements. Encourage them to articulate their needs and feelings clearly and respectfully.



Setting Healthy Boundaries: Fostering Responsibility and Respect


Establishing clear expectations and consistent consequences is vital for both your child's and your own well-being. Boundaries provide structure and security, helping your child understand limits and develop a sense of responsibility. Ensure these boundaries are age-appropriate and communicated clearly and calmly.



Problem-Solving: Empowering Your Child's Independence


Instead of immediately solving your child's problems, guide them through the process. Ask open-ended questions to encourage critical thinking and brainstorming solutions. This empowers them, builds their problem-solving skills, and fosters self-reliance. Celebrate their efforts, even if the outcome isn't perfect.



Emotional Regulation: Navigating the Ups and Downs


Equipping your child with emotional regulation skills is a gift that will serve them throughout their lives. Help them identify and label their feelings, teaching healthy coping mechanisms for managing anger, sadness, or frustration. This might involve deep breathing exercises, taking breaks, or expressing feelings creatively.



Conflict Resolution: Turning Challenges into Opportunities


Disagreements are inevitable. Teach your child effective conflict resolution strategies like active listening, compromise, and finding win-win solutions. Model these skills in your own interactions, showing them how to address conflicts respectfully and constructively.



Positive Role Modeling: Leading by Example


Children learn by observing. Be a positive role model, demonstrating kindness, respect, empathy, and effective communication in your interactions. Your actions speak louder than words, so strive to embody the social skills you want your child to develop.



Encouraging Independence: Cultivating Self-Confidence


Give your child age-appropriate responsibilities, allowing them to make choices and experience the consequences (both positive and negative). This fosters self-confidence, decision-making skills, and a sense of autonomy. Gradually increase the level of responsibility as they mature.



Social Etiquette: The Art of Graceful Interaction


Teach your child basic social etiquette – saying "please" and "thank you," greeting others politely, and showing respect. These seemingly small gestures contribute significantly to positive social interactions and leave a lasting impression.



Active Participation: Building Social Connections


Engage your child in activities that encourage social interaction, such as playdates, team sports, or community events. These provide opportunities to practice their social skills in a supportive and fun environment, building confidence and friendships.



Cultivating Empathy Through Exposure and Understanding


Broaden your child's understanding of the world by exposing them to diverse cultures, perspectives, and experiences. This promotes acceptance, inclusivity, and a deeper understanding of others' feelings and situations.



Teaching Problem-Solving Strategies: Equipping for Success


Empower your child by teaching them effective problem-solving strategies, such as brainstorming, evaluating options, and making informed decisions. This helps them navigate challenges confidently and independently.



Emotional Intelligence: Understanding and Managing Emotions


Emotional intelligence is the ability to understand and manage emotions in oneself and others. Teach your child to recognize, label, and regulate their emotions while also empathizing with the emotions of others. This is a critical skill for navigating social interactions.



Celebrating Achievements: Reinforcing Positive Behavior


Acknowledge and celebrate your child's social successes, no matter how small. This positive reinforcement encourages continued growth and development of their social skills.



Conclusion: Investing in a Lifetime of Relationships


Developing social skills for effective parenting is an ongoing process, crucial for nurturing a strong and loving parent-child relationship. By consistently practicing these strategies and adapting them to your child's unique needs, you can create a supportive environment where they can thrive socially and emotionally. Remember, consistency and patience are key.
